logo

如何选择和设置Mac上的虚拟主机,全面指南

2025-06-26 by Joshua Nash
image
Mac虚拟主机的全面指南:,在Mac上设置虚拟主机可以满足多种需求,从开发测试环境到小型网站托管,以下是一个基本的步骤指南:,1. **安装Xcode**:首先确保你已经安装了Xcode,这是macOS中处理iOS和macOS应用程序的关键工具。,2. **选择VPS或云服务提供商**:你可以使用像Linode、DigitalOcean或AWS这样的云服务提供商来租用虚拟服务器空间。,3. **创建新账户**:登录到你的VPS控制面板并创建一个新的用户账户,这个账户将用于连接到你的虚拟主机。,4. **配置防火墙**:对于安全考虑,你需要打开特定端口(如HTTP/HTTPS)以允许流量进入你的虚拟主机。,5. **安装Web服务器软件**:例如Nginx或Apache,这些软件负责管理文件系统上的网页,并响应客户端请求。,6. **配置域名解析**:如果你想要通过域名访问你的虚拟主机,请确保你的DNS记录指向正确的IP地址。,7. **上传网站文件**:使用FTP客户端或其他方法将你的网站文件上传到你的虚拟主机。,8. **访问你的网站**:在浏览器中输入你的域名后缀来查看你的网站是否正常运行。,9. **维护与监控**:定期检查你的虚拟主机性能,必要时更新软件包以保持安全性。,遵循上述步骤,你应该能够在Mac上成功设置并运行自己的虚拟主机。

随着互联网技术的发展和普及,越来越多的人开始使用Mac作为其主要的计算机平台,在Mac平台上设置一个网站或应用托管服务,可能会让人感到困惑,幸运的是,Mac虚拟主机提供了一种简单且高效的方式来满足这一需求,本文将详细介绍如何在Mac上设置虚拟主机,并分享一些实用技巧。

确定需求与选择合适的虚拟主机

需要明确自己的需求是什么,比如是否需要进行数据库管理、是否有特殊安全要求等,根据这些需求来选择适合的虚拟主机类型(如VPS、专用服务器)。

安装并配置虚拟机软件

在Mac上安装虚拟机软件是一个相对简单的过程,以下是使用VMware Fusion的例子:

  • 步骤1: 在Mac上下载并安装VMware Fusion。

  • 步骤2: 打开VMware Fusion并创建一个新的虚拟机,选择所需的操作系统版本,如OS X Yosemite,然后点击“继续”。

  • 步骤3: 设置虚拟机的内存大小和其他配置参数,完成后,点击“完成”。

连接到新的虚拟环境

启动新创建的虚拟机后,您会看到一个类似Windows的工作界面,这将是您的开发环境。

配置DNS记录

为了使域名解析到你的Mac虚拟主机,你需要配置DNS记录,以下是如何在Mac上配置DNS记录的方法:

  • 使用hosts文件来临时解决IP地址问题:

    • 打开终端并输入 sudo nano /etc/hosts
    • 添加一行以指定你的IP地址:168.1.10 yourdomain.com
  • 使用第三方工具(如Cloudflare、GoDaddy)配置更稳定的DNS记录,确保你选择的DNS服务支持A记录(指向你的Mac IP地址)。

创建Web空间和应用程序

在虚拟机中安装Apache或其他Web服务器,例如MAMP或XAMPP,你可以通过Apple App Store下载这些软件包,或者从官方网站下载源代码并在虚拟机内安装。

  • 启动Apache服务并访问你的域名来验证它是否正常工作。
开启防火墙

确保你的防火墙允许HTTP和HTTPS流量,通常可以在System Preferences -> Security & Privacy -> Firewall 中找到这个选项。

注意事项与安全建议
  • 密码保护:对于任何登录账户,都应定期更改密码,特别是用于SSH连接时。
  • 安全性:避免使用默认用户名和密码,可以考虑使用具有复杂性要求的强密码。
  • 备份数据:定期备份你的网站和数据,以防意外丢失。

通过以上步骤,您可以成功地在Mac上设置虚拟主机,为您的项目提供了一个稳定可靠的开发和测试环境,记得保持网络安全意识,定期更新系统和软件,以防止潜在的安全威胁。

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信